In the tradition of Roger Zelazny and Jack Vance comes the follow-up to the cult classic Shagduk in which the mystery of Professor Sherwood's disappearance deepens. As does Steven Miller's involvement with Fort Worth's occult underbelly and with his secretive colleague,Diane. Find out what happens when impish shenanigans go too far and when doors best left closed lead the fledgling sorcerer to the world's very edge.

JB Jackson is a native of Fort Worth, Texas. He currently lives with his family in Sonoma County, California. His stories have appeared in Black Rose and The Wells of Ur. Shagduk, his first novel, was published to critical acclaim in 2022.
